## Building Access — Spares Room (Hullbrook Annex)

Contractors: the spare hardware room is down the east corridor on the ground floor, third door on the left. Sign in at the front desk first and grab a visitor lanyard. Anything you take out, jot it in the blue logbook — yes, even the little stuff. The door self-locks, so don't wedge it. To get in, punch in the code below.

staff pass of hagug-taguf = bdg-HJ-9

Handover: dark mode in the Vexport admin dashboard. Theme tokens live in the `vx-theme` package; plugin authors must read colors from CSS variables, never hardcode hex. Toggle state syncs via the `themechange` event. Legacy panels still force light mode — fix queued for next sprint. Plugin settings pages inherit automatically if you use the shared layout wrapper. To unlock the theming sandbox account, use the passphrase below.

recovery phrase for fajeg-kawep: druix-gorius-briax-ulaeth-fraox-lammir-pelox-jormir-pelwyn-julir

MEMO — Sales Leads Only

Effective immediately, hiring in the Coastal Accounts division is frozen. No exceptions, no backfills without sign-off from Dara Quennel. Open requisitions are pulled as of Friday. Pipeline commitments stand; redistribute coverage among current reps. Do not discuss externally or with candidates already in process — recruiting will handle those conversations. Questions go to your regional director, not HR directly. The rationale is outlined in the confidential note below.

confidential, kaweg-tawef: The western region missed its Ralvan quota by 57.6 percent last quarter. Framirix Holdings plans to lower the Eliox list price by 24.6 percent in January. The board signed off on a budget of $446.6 million for Project Zorvan. The renewal with Ralvanox Freight closes at $283.1 million a year, 20.2 percent below the last contract.

**Q: How do I access the Brindlewood partner SFTP drop?**

New hires at Fennimore Logistics should first request the drop role from their team lead, then verify the host fingerprint against the onboarding wiki before connecting. Files from Brindlewood arrive nightly and must not be renamed. If the service account is ever locked out, recovery requires the passphrase held by the integrations team, shown below.

recovery phrase for yajop-tagef: quenael-zoriel-aldael-quenax-druion